VPS上创建数据库时常见的安全设置有哪些?

虚拟私有服务器(VPS)为用户提供了一个独立的操作环境,用户可以在这个环境中安装和配置自己的应用程序和服务。在VPS上创建数据库时,为了确保数据的安全性,必须进行一些常见的安全设置。以下是一些必要的步骤:

1. 更新和升级系统与软件

确保你的操作系统以及所有已安装的软件都是最新版本非常重要,因为新版本通常会修复旧版本中存在的漏洞,并且提供新的功能以提高系统的性能和安全性。对于数据库来说,及时更新可以防止黑客利用已知的安全漏洞进行攻击。

2. 限制对数据库的访问权限

只允许授权用户访问数据库是保护其内容免受未授权访问的关键措施之一。你应该根据实际需要来分配适当的权限给不同的用户或应用程序。例如,普通用户可能只需要读取权限,而管理员则需要更高级别的控制权限。还应该定期审查现有的权限设置,删除不再需要的账户或者降低某些用户的权限等级。

3. 使用强密码策略

为每个数据库账户设置足够强度的密码是非常重要的。一个好的做法是使用包含大小写字母、数字及特殊字符在内的长字符串作为密码,并且避免使用容易被猜到的信息(如生日、姓名等)。建议启用双因素认证机制,这样即使有人知道了你的密码,他们仍然无法轻易登录到你的数据库中。

4. 启用防火墙规则

通过配置防火墙来阻止来自特定IP地址或端口范围内的连接请求可以帮助减少潜在的风险。你可以将防火墙设置为仅允许来自可信来源地的流量进入你的数据库服务器,从而有效地抵御恶意攻击者的入侵尝试。也要确保开放了必要的端口以便合法的服务能够正常工作。

5. 加密传输中的数据

当数据在网络上传输时,它可能会被截获并泄露出去。在VPS上创建数据库时,最好采用SSL/TLS协议对通信过程进行加密处理。这不仅适用于客户端与服务器之间的交互,也包括备份文件和其他重要资料的传输。启用加密后,即使网络遭到窃听,第三方也无法轻易获取有价值的信息。

6. 定期备份并测试恢复流程

尽管采取了许多预防措施,但意外情况还是可能发生。为了最大限度地减少损失,你需要建立一个可靠的备份计划,并定期执行完整或增量备份操作。更重要的是,要定期测试从这些备份中恢复数据的能力,以确保在真正遇到问题时能够快速有效地恢复正常运行状态。

7. 监控活动日志

最后一点是要密切监控数据库的日志记录。通过分析这些日志,你可以发现异常行为模式,例如频繁失败的身份验证尝试、未经授权的数据修改等。一旦检测到可疑活动,应立即采取行动调查原因并采取相应对策。

在VPS上创建数据库时遵循上述提到的安全设置将有助于增强整体防护水平,保障敏感信息不被非法获取或篡改。随着技术的发展和技术手段的进步,还需要不断学习最新的安全知识和技术,不断完善和优化自身的安全策略。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/112023.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 2025年1月20日 上午2:52
下一篇 2025年1月20日 上午2:52

相关推荐

  • MySQL云数据库支持哪些备份和恢复策略?

    随着数据量的不断增加,数据的安全性和可靠性变得越来越重要。在众多数据库解决方案中,MySQL 云数据库凭借其高效、稳定以及易于扩展的特点,成为许多企业的首选。为了确保数据的安全性,MySQL云数据库提供了多种备份和恢复策略,以满足不同场景下的需求。 自动备份 自动备份是 MySQL 云数据库提供的基本功能之一。通过设置自动备份计划,用户可以定期对数据库进行备…

    2025年1月19日
    1000
  • 如何备份和恢复位于不同存储位置的SQL Server数据库?

    如何备份和恢复位于不同存储位置的SQL Server数据库 在SQL Server环境中,备份和恢复数据库是确保数据安全性和可用性的关键操作。当数据库存储在不同的位置时(例如本地磁盘、网络共享或云存储),了解如何正确地进行备份和恢复变得尤为重要。本文将详细介绍如何处理不同存储位置的SQL Server数据库备份与恢复。 一、备份到不同存储位置 1. 本地磁盘…

    2025年1月22日
    600
  • 如何在新建的MySQL数据库中实现高可用性和容灾方案?

    在当今数字化时代,数据库作为信息系统的核心组件,其稳定性和可靠性至关重要。对于MySQL数据库而言,实现高可用性和容灾方案是确保业务连续性的关键措施。本文将介绍如何在新建的MySQL数据库中构建高可用性和容灾机制。 一、高可用性概述 高可用性(High Availability, HA)是指系统或服务能够在较长时间内持续提供正常服务的能力。对于MySQL数据…

    2025年1月22日
    700
  • 如何优化云服务器上的数据库性能以提高网站速度?

    随着互联网的普及,越来越多的企业将业务迁移到云端。在享受云计算带来的便利时,许多企业也面临着如何提高网站速度的问题。其中,优化云服务器上的数据库性能是关键的一环。 1. 数据库设计优化 在创建数据库之前,要根据应用程序的需求进行合理的设计。例如,可以对表结构进行规范化处理,减少冗余数据;也可以根据查询需求建立合适的索引,提高查询效率。还可以使用分区表等技术来…

    2025年1月21日
    800
  • 如何在500兆数据库空间内实现数据备份与恢复?

    随着互联网技术的迅速发展,数据量呈现指数级增长。为了确保业务连续性和数据安全性,企业需要对数据库进行定期备份。在有限的存储资源下(如500兆),如何高效地完成这项工作成为了一个挑战。 一、评估需求 1. 明确目标:首先明确备份的目的,是为了防止意外删除、硬件故障还是应对黑客攻击等安全事件?不同的目的决定了备份策略的选择。如果只是简单的防误操作,则可以选择增量…

    2025年1月21日
    1100

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部